### Step 4: Stabilize the integration tests

Heads up: the Tollgate payments suite is flaky mostly because tests share one sandbox ledger. Before migrating, give each test run its own namespace and bump the settlement poll timeout — the old default is way too tight. Once that's in place, reruns should drop to near zero. The test harness picks up these configuration values at startup.

config for hahip-yajep:
holix:
  log_level: error
  metrics_host: metrics.holix.qorvellabs.internal
  pin: 9600
  pool_size: 8

Ticket AGT-229: Heads up — the Plowline telemetry gateway is double-counting baler hours whenever a unit reconnects mid-upload. Not a blocker for the Cresthaven pilot, but it makes the fleet dashboard look like the machines never sleep, and the ops folks at Dunmore Farms are already asking questions. Fix is a one-liner in the session resume logic; Marta has it queued. Suggest we pull it into the next cut. The candidate build is tagged just below.

build token for tawif-bahip: htk31_68bba16e1afabfef4ecc69408c06f16

Briefing for Leadership Review — Warranty-Cost Overrun

Heads of department: warranty costs on the Trellix 40 compressor line exceeded forecast by eighteen percent this quarter, driven primarily by seal failures traced to the Dorvane supplier batch. Containment measures are in place and claims volume is now trending down. Reserves have been restated accordingly. The confidential note below sets out the strategic implications.

confidential, yafof-tawef: The finance team signed off on a budget of $34.3 million for Project Zorox. The renewal with Aldethax Freight closes at $12.7 million a year, 10 percent below the last contract.

## Deep-link routing overview

Bramblepay's mobile apps route deep links through the Wayfinder module. Each link resolves against a versioned route table shipped with the app; unknown paths fall back to the home screen. Future maintainers: never reorder route entries, as matching is positional. To unlock the route-table signing keystore, use the recovery passphrase below.

strongbox words: druvan-lamys-eliius-jorax-istox-soreth-ulays-gilix-ralix-oliiel-norwyn-casvan-praius